Some shots of my favourite bee - a male "blue" mason bee Osmia caerulescens. Someone on another forum mentioned that these were blue mason bees which from the ones I've seen (all males) seemed a bit of a doubtful description. Oh yea of little faith- I found the female along with the male the other day for the first time and she is dark with a lovely blue sheen.
All shots focus stacked using zerene, taken on the same dead tree branch I use to prop up another tree.
